Transaction 1068e2031f361ced7583f4517ff5adb64ed467e8e06aebe9a87d2d01bbfb6f6e
1 Input
1 Output
-
1068e2031f361ced7583f4517ff5adb64ed467e8e06aebe9a87d2d01bbfb6f6e:0
- value
- 818264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66e24931213ebb6617f96191501d6bbccc8e9aa0 OP_EQUAL
- address
- 3B51vjLnRUYgnJLTFBgkh3eiscqEcGWbe1